Chicago Entrepreneur Wins Advanta’s National ideablob.com Monthly Contestideablob.com community votes Tom Krieglstein’s idea to develop freshman orientation software as best business idea of the monthSpring House, PA (November 19, 2007) – Advanta Corp. (NASDAQ: ADVNB; ADVNA) today announced October’s ideablob.com $10,000 monthly contest winner for the best business idea, as voted on by the ideablob community. Tom Krieglstein, 27, of Chicago, IL received the most votes for his idea to develop freshman orientation software that integrates with popular online social networks to match college students with other students, groups and courses. Krieglstein is co-founder of Swift Kick, a Chicago-based education company whose mission is to increase student engagement through leadership, technology and community. He plans on using the $10,000 prize from ideablob.com to pay for hosting fees so his freshman orientation software, called Red Rover, can be offered to schools at no cost. Ideablob.com is an active community where participants submit business ideas as well as advise and vote on them. Advanta, one of the nation’s largest credit card issuers (through Advanta Bank Corp.) in the small business market, awards a $10,000 monthly prize to the best idea, as determined by the voting. “We are thrilled to award our first monthly prize to Tom Krieglstein of Swift Kick,” said Ami Kassar, Advanta’s Chief Innovation Officer. ”Tom is a great example of an entrepreneur who is utilizing the ideablob platform to grow and promote his existing business, and take it to the next level.” “It’s rewarding to know that the people Red Rover will help the most – students on social networking websites – were our biggest contest supporters,” said Krieglstein. “The powerful effect that social networking sites could have on education is amazing, and we plan to unleash that power through Red Rover.” The eight finalists who will compete for November’s $10,000 contest prize will be announced on ideablob.com on November 22, and the ideablob community will have approximately one week to vote for November’s best business idea.
